Deborah Kay Hays was born on August 18, 1957 in Altus, Oklahoma to Roger and Juanita (White) Hays. She grew up in Olustee, Oklahoma and graduated from high school in 1975. She married Joel Sanders in Vernon, Texas on June 13, 1986. Kay worked as a seamstress most of her life and owned the Turkey Creek Quilt Shop in Olustee.
Her father, Roger Hays, stepfather, D.E. Bates, and a brother, David Hays, preceded her in death.
Survivors include her husband, Joel, of the home; mother, Juanita Bates; two stepdaughters, Crystal Williams and husband, Kyle, and Tiffany Sanders-Cooksey; step-grandchildren, Kristen Monday and fiancé, Logan Roman, McKynzi Forster and Gabe Forster; great grandchildren, Deagan and Oaklyn Richardson and Raelyn Roman; mother-in-law, Glenda Sanders; and numerous aunts, uncles, cousins and friends.
